I just got level 3 yesterday. [deleted]Level 2 Advance US Market Data is a premium data feed powered by Nasdaq TotalView. It provides the best 50 levels of bids and asks for all NASDAQ-, NYSE- and regional-listed stocks on the NASDAQ Market Centre. It includes the prices and quantities of displayed quotes and orders, allowing investors to better understand the stock's availability ...

Collateralized options trading at level 2 is still defined risk. selling unsecured options produces infinite risk depending on the trade.In level 2, up to 50 best bids and asks can be displayed. Above the 50 bids and asks, a summary is presented in a chart. In this chart, the horizontal axis describes the price, and the vertical axis describes the volume. The green shaded area on the left is the buyer’s volume, while the red shaded area on the right is the seller’s volume.Seizing trading opportunities. Investors could also decide whether they should place a market order according to the Order Book of Level 2 Quotes. If the asks are high and volumes are low, it might be a bad idea to trade with a market order. The investor could end up paying an unexpectedly high price.
